Material handling apparatus with delivery vehicles
First Claim
1. An apparatus for sorting a plurality of items, comprising:
- a plurality of sort destinations;
a plurality of delivery vehicles for delivering items to the sort destinations, wherein each vehicle comprises;
a surface for supporting items to be delivered; and
an edge-detection assembly for detecting an edge of an item when the item is conveyed onto or discharged from the vehicle, wherein the edge-detection assembly comprises;
an emitter for emitting a beam toward the surface, wherein the emitter is positioned below the surface so that the beam is projected transverse the surface; and
a plurality of detectors for detecting the beam, wherein an object on the surface of the vehicle affects the beam received by the detectors;
wherein the edge-detection assembly is positioned adjacent to, but slightly below, a discharge end of the surface so that the emitter and plurality of detectors form a detection plane that is transverse and orthogonal to a plane defined by the surface;
a controller for controlling the loading of an item onto one of the vehicles or the discharge of an item from the vehicle based on signals from the edge-detection assembly.

Abstract
A method and apparatus are provided for sorting items to a plurality of sort destinations. The items are fed into the apparatus at an input station having a scanning station. The scanning station evaluates one or more characteristics of each item. The items are then loaded onto one of a plurality of independently controlled delivery vehicles. The delivery vehicles are individually driven to sort destinations. Once at the appropriate sort destination, the delivery vehicle ejects the item to the sort destination and returns to receive another item to be delivered. A re-induction conveyor may be provided for receiving select items from the vehicles and conveying the items back to the input station for re-processing. Additionally, a controller is provided to control the movement of the vehicles based on a characteristic each item being delivered by each vehicle. The system may also include vehicles having edge-detection assemblies for detecting items being loaded onto or discharged from the vehicles.
